Pretty Little Liars
is gearing up for that insane five-year time jump when the show returns in January 2016 – and Shay Mitchell tells ET it’s going to be ”jaw-dropping.”

And while fans can obviously expect a ton of changes with the fast-forward pick-up, the 28-year-old actress reveals that ‘Emison’ fans have something to look forward to.

“Emison fans – I think they’re gonna have fun this next season seeing what me and Sasha (Alison DiLaurentis) are getting up to and what our characters are doing,” she says, adding, “I think they’re going to be happy with it.”

If you aren’t caught up on PLL – close your eyes before reading on.

A’s identity was finally revealed during the mid-season finale – CECE DRAKE. And Shay says she was just as surprised by the twist as the rest of us. 

“I mean, honestly, I was shocked,” she says. “We got into the table read and we were just kind of flipping through it and I was like, 'What?! It's CeCe? This is crazy.’"

But Shay adds she loved how the explosive reveal played out and is even more anxious for viewers to see what’s next.

“It was super fun to see all the fans reactions… I loved our season finale,” she explains. “And what we’re shooting right now is even more fun, so it’s great.”

Shay was on-hand at Thursday night’s Streamy Awards, and while she admits to posting a ton of content on platforms like Snapchat, Instagram, YouTube, and Twitter, there are a few topics that are off limits for her.

“Things that I don’t want to talk about, you know… If I’m not posting about relationships then you can’t really ask me about it. There’s kind of a fine line with that sort of thing,” she explains, adding, “I try to keep my private life private, and what I’m willing to share, I’m more than happy to put out there.”
